I was dead set on getting the epson, until I saw the Mitsubishi 6800 refurbished for 850$! The projector is going in a dedicated theater room with total light control. I can place it anywhere. I would like to use a 1.1 gain 120-125" elite screen. My main concern is image quality. However I am on a budget so the 300 dollar difference makes the mits look very attractive. What is the better of the two? If I go with the mits would I be disappointed? I have never had a projector as this is my first. Is the epson worth the extra money? Anyhelp in making this descicion would be appreciated.
